Situated in the countryside town of Youngsville, North Carolina, on the edge of the Raleigh-Durham area, Divine at Hillsboro Street is full of charm and comforting amenities. Surrounded by towering trees and a spacious yard, this residential care home offers personalized services presented by experienced staff in a homelike setting. As an alternative to large assisted living facilities, Divine provides seniors the freedom to live an active lifestyle while enjoying the company of friendly neighbors.
The large home boasts a wrap-around porch where residents can relax in the abundant shade while reading a book or watching the traffic pass on Hillsboro Street. The surrounding yard with its manicured lawn is great for strolling about. Inside, lovely common areas offer plenty of space to socialize with neighbors or play a game. Staffed with compassionate caregivers who take the time to get to know each individual’s preferences, Divine allows residents to expect support with daily activities such as dressing and bathing. In addition, transportation to community events and activities is provided, along with three gourmet meals served daily with a touch of country flavor and love.
Divine’s activity coordinator helps to ensure that residents are engaged, whether through social activities, brain games, or exercise....
